Short Description The primary purpose of the Emergency Medical Servives (EMS) Administrative Assistant is to provide administrative support for the EMS Director, EMS Operations Manager, EMS Clinical Manager and within the Cooper EMS department. The EMS administrative assistant coordinates schedules, meetings, correspondence and departmental activities. Provides administrative support Manages office phones and mail, greets visitors and maintains an organized office environment. Repsonsible for completing payroll. Some functions of the position must be performed in a confidential manner. Experience Required 3-5 years administrative assistant experience, preferably in a health care setting Strong interpersonal, organizational, administrative and computer skills Proficiency in MS Word, Excel, PPT Education Requirements High School Graduate; Some college preferred Special Requirements Full time, 40 hours a week Hourly Rate Min $25
Hourly Rate Max $42.5
